Esade Careers: Supporting Career Placement

Our Esade Careers team serves as a bridge between the academic and professional worlds, providing personalized guidance to students as they define and pursue their career goals. In addition, our experts ensure that every student is fully prepared to face labor market challenges and trends through innovative activities and cutting-edge digital tools.

Esade Careers also collaborates closely with Esade Alumni and a wide range of international companies and institutions to create networking opportunities and foster connections between job market needs and top talent.

Over 90 %

of our undergraduate students secure employment within three months of graduation

More than 75 %

of students find employment primarily in consulting, technology, and global industry sectors (including energy, pharmaceuticals, and consumer goods)

4,293

personalized mentoring sessions are delivered annually by our team of Esade Careers experts

Over 400

companies collaborate with us through joint activities such as recruitment events, company visits, and academic partnerships

 

Excellence and quality

In the 2023-2024 academic year, we renewed two of our international quality accreditations: EQUIS (EFMD Quality Improvement System), of the European Foundation for Management Development (EFMD), and the AMBA (Association of MBAs).

Triple Crown Recognition for Our Quality

Our commitment to academic excellence, innovation, and continuous improvement has earned us recognition from the three most important global accreditation bodies: EFMD Accredited, AACSB, and AMBA. It is worth noting that only 1% of business schools worldwide have achieved this Triple Crown distinction.

Global Partnerships

We maintain collaboration agreements with 271 academic partners across all five continents, including business schools, law schools, and faculties in various fields such as political science, economics, data science, and artificial intelligence, among others.
